Steps Taken To Avoid Future Water Contamination
HARWICH – The town is taking steps to avoid a repeat of last week’s water system contamination that resulted in a Do Not Drink order being issued. Fire Chief David LeBlanc is changing the department’s policy and standards on use of firefighting foam after the material back-flowed into the water system during a fire April 9, causing more than 300 homes in North Harwich to rely on bottled water for a day.

Single-family residence sells in South Yarmouth for $2.4 million
The spacious property located at 21 Cape Isle Drive in South Yarmouth was sold on March 29, 2024. The $2,400,000 purchase price works out to $916 per square foot. The house, built in 1965, has an interior space of 2,621 square feet. The layout of this two-story house consists of three bedrooms and three baths. The home's outer structure has a gable roof frame, composed of asphalt. Inside, a fireplace enhances the ambiance of the living area. The property is equipped with forced air heating and a cooling system. The lot size of the property measures an impressive 0.3-acre.

Revised Drummer Boy Park Plan To Go Before Town Meeting
BREWSTER – It seems every year there is a Drummer Boy Park master plan or revision up for a vote at town meeting. This May 11’s annual town meeting will be no different. In 2020, Brewster received a state grant to update the master plan for Drummer Boy Park, which Brewster purchased in 1988. The Drummer Boy Park Advisory Committee was formed later that year to update the plans and presented a new master plan at the November 2021 town meeting, where it was adopted unanimously. The advisory committee was disbanded.
